"Light is shed on the shadow of the unknown with tales of power, unwanted responsibilities, past lives and how it all came to be. 18 year old Lian and her best friend Bruce move to Switzerland to study abroad. While Bruce struggles with his feelings for Lian, she is pursued by the school jerk Darin. Lian's reoccurring nightmares push her to question both her friendship with Bruce and her own identity."
